: Myrl, I'm in the middle of building a strip deck on a Cormorant 16 S&G hull.
: I cut deck beams for every foot of the boat and screwed them in place to
: use as forms for the deck. I'm now ready to fiberglass the outside of the
: deck. Then I'll remove the deck beams, glass the inside of the deck, and
: glue the deck to the sheer clamps. I'll plug the screw holes from the deck
: beams and paint the hull.
: Nick can probably enlighten you on this point, but if you use the Guillemot
: strip deck offsets for forms, you'll probably have to fiddle with the
: sheer a bit to get it to come out right. I tried to use Ted Moore's
: Resolute 16 strip deck offsets but finally gave up trying to fit the sheer
: and used a simple 16" radius for the fore deck and 24" radius
: for the aft deck. Good Luck. It will look great when you're done.
